About The Position

Flexjet, an award-winning organization that specializes in high end private jet travel, is seeking customer service driven pilots to join our team! This role works as part of a team in piloting the assigned Flexjet aircraft for both domestic and international flights providing a safe flight for Flexjet owners during their scheduled rotation. We invite experienced pilots with a servant's heart to apply for these positions currently open at various domiciles around the country.

Requirements

  • All candidates must meet ATP minimums (written complete and qualify to take the check ride).
  • 3,000 hours total time
  • Current 1st Class Medical
  • Valid Passport
  • Ability to obtain CANPASS permit (Canadian Customs program)
  • Applicants must possess the legal right to work in the United States and have the ability to travel in and out of the US and to all cities/countries where Flexjet serves
  • Working knowledge of all Federal Aviation Regulations applicable to FAR Part 135, Part 91 Subpart K, and Part 91.
  • Thorough knowledge of FAA, ICAO, & other international flight operations regulations
  • Strong organizational skills & advanced multi-tasking abilities
  • Strong interpersonal, verbal/written and presentation skills are necessary to perform job at the expected level
  • Computer skills necessary to operate word processing, email and web-based applications
  • Must possess a passionate attention to detail and the ability to work in a team atmosphere
  • Present a well-groomed appearance
  • Candidates must reside near or be willing to reside near assigned domicile.
  • Specifically, to meet the responsiveness required by the owner, the candidate must be able to report to domicile within two hours regardless of weather conditions.

Nice To Haves

  • Quality of flight time matters! Special consideration is always given for military experience, PIC time, turbine, experience in one of our airframes, etc.
  • Bachelor’s Degree in Aviation, Aviation Management, or related field preferred; or equivalent experience
  • Previous experience in Part 135/91K or corporate aircraft desirable
